This procedure outlines the application procedure to be followed by the mobile services operators (hereinafter called the “operators”) for the reconfiguration of existing radio base stations NOT involving changes in the structural design and planning perspective of the parent building, and the change of land use.
A radio base station not meeting the definition of “Telecommunications Radio Base Station” is considered as a type of “Public Utility Installation”. Whether it will require planning permission from the TPB will depend on the provisions of the concerned statutory plan.
The proposed radio base station installation within building is certified to constitute material change in use which necessitates submission of notification to the Building Authority under BO s25.

To ascertain that the proposed radio base station would not cause harmful radio interference with other telecommunications systems or services and would not pose any unacceptable non-ionization radiation hazards to personnel or residents in the vicinity, OFTA will assess the application based on the information provided in Annex 1 to Part B. 6.
The applicant should also submit details of the proposed installation including sizes of hub units, equipment room/shelter and radio coverage of the proposed radio base station. In case the applicant is not the registered owner, an authorization letter signed by the registered owner should also be submitted.
